在TIPTOP GP5.0环境下,如何利用Crystal Reports编辑.rpt文件,并指定XML格式的数据源以生成报表?
时间: 2024-12-04 10:38:04 浏览: 16
针对这一问题,首先需要了解Crystal Reports (.rpt) 文件是TIPTOP GP5.0环境中报表的核心。要编辑.rpt文件,你可以打开Crystal Reports软件,选择“文件”菜单中的“打开”,然后选择相应的.rpt文件来启动编辑过程。在此过程中,你可以使用4GL或4FD语言在CL_PRT_CS1或CL_PRT_CS3等库函数中编写报表逻辑,处理简单或复杂的报表制作需求。
参考资源链接:[TIPTOP GP5.0水晶报表:开启与编辑rpt文件教程](https://wenku.csdn.net/doc/6n0xri74po?spm=1055.2569.3001.10343)
接下来,设置数据源为XML格式是关键步骤之一。在Crystal Reports中,你可以通过选择数据源设置,然后添加XML文件作为报表的数据源。这通常涉及到使用p_genxml工具生成XML文件,并确保这些文件已正确放置在服务器上,以便Crystal Reports可以访问。在数据连接时,需要正确设置XML路径和命名空间,确保数据能够被报表正确解析和显示。
编辑.rpt文件时,可以对报表格式、字段属性、样式和布局进行详细设置。使用p_zaw等工具或功能,可以帮助你完成这些操作。最后,通过与程序界面的集成,例如编写SQL查询并使用tm()函数进行数据交换,可以实现报表与应用程序的交互,完成整个报表的开发过程。本教程《TIPTOP GP5.0水晶报表:开启与编辑rpt文件教程》涵盖了从开启报表、编辑到数据源设置的每一个细节,是帮助你完成任务的绝佳资料。
参考资源链接:[TIPTOP GP5.0水晶报表:开启与编辑rpt文件教程](https://wenku.csdn.net/doc/6n0xri74po?spm=1055.2569.3001.10343)
阅读全文